Transaction 5cc6167d3e92ace31b39ce4a9b624494917b2063f09cba51552b938fd76050c4

1 Input
2 Outputs
  • 5cc6167d3e92ace31b39ce4a9b624494917b2063f09cba51552b938fd76050c4:0
  • value  647491
    address  3EDpkCbD71rnyFLaEdkA6ZYaiL9zpFkbCY
  • 5cc6167d3e92ace31b39ce4a9b624494917b2063f09cba51552b938fd76050c4:1
  • value  11902440
    address  158MPtEnpmfutWRWbq5siE4SJ1oWdsUowL